Output 51bcaeeef21804b04977059f774c9d0b8619ba7e37d3d82a7d701b1709efb324:1

value
1437916993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 067e78cbc95e922d746d659fe6cac8d090eba25b OP_EQUAL
address
32HMV7YNaFZFuLCUELTZosiCWowywUhu9y
transaction
51bcaeeef21804b04977059f774c9d0b8619ba7e37d3d82a7d701b1709efb324
spent
true